He had just perceived a horseman motionless in the arroyo who, although unnoticed by them, had evidently been seen by the Mexicans.

He had apparently leaped into it from the bank, and had halted as if to witness this singular incident.

As the clatter of the vaqueros' hoofs died away he lightly leaped the bank again and disappeared.

But in that single glimpse of him they recognized Jack Hamlin.

When they reached the spot where he had halted, they could see that he must have approached it from the trail where they had previously seen him, but which they now found crossed it at right angles.
